如何在 Azure B2C 中公开自定义 API 权限?仅支持管理员
How do I expose a custom API permission in Azure B2C? Only admins are supported
我正在关注 B2C directions here 来保护我的 API,但是 Azure B2C 门户并未完全公开此功能。相反,它只允许管理员同意,而不是用户同意。
image of portal missing end user prompts
完全支持此功能吗?
为什么会有管理员范围而不是最终用户范围?
这个自定义权限应该在什么场景中使用,我是否想用 B2C 做一些意想不到的事情?
如果您正在配置 this sample with your Azure AD B2C, you should follow this README file rather than B2C directions here。
您关注的 link 不适用于 Azure AD B2C。它应该用于 Azure AD。
我不确定为什么要把它放到这个路径中。已打开 issue here.
基于Add a web API application to your Azure Active Directory B2C tenant,未提及用户同意。我认为目前不支持它。
我正在关注 B2C directions here 来保护我的 API,但是 Azure B2C 门户并未完全公开此功能。相反,它只允许管理员同意,而不是用户同意。
image of portal missing end user prompts
完全支持此功能吗?
为什么会有管理员范围而不是最终用户范围?
这个自定义权限应该在什么场景中使用,我是否想用 B2C 做一些意想不到的事情?
如果您正在配置 this sample with your Azure AD B2C, you should follow this README file rather than B2C directions here。
您关注的 link 不适用于 Azure AD B2C。它应该用于 Azure AD。
我不确定为什么要把它放到这个路径中。已打开 issue here.
基于Add a web API application to your Azure Active Directory B2C tenant,未提及用户同意。我认为目前不支持它。